Impacts of non- and whole-fat milk supplementation on metabolic dysfunction-associated steatotic liver disease (MASLD) in C57BL/6 mice
DownloadFall 2024
The pathophysiology behind metabolic dysfunction-associated steatotic liver disease (MASLD) and mechanisms underlying the progression of the disease are highly complex, complicating treatment options, leaving diet and weight loss as the standard of care. Functional foods can mitigate MASLD...
